Batavian Names Ad Supervisor For Phone Firm

Ralph L. Clyburn of Batavian was named sub urban advertising supervisor for Cincinnati and Sub urban Bell Telephone Company. He will oversee the firm’s community newspaper advertising program. Clyburn previously edited the Eastern Hamilton County Messenger and studied at Butler University. He lives in Batavia with his wife Joanne and son Jeffrey.

Hilda Mandeville Named County Chair For Heart Sunday Drive

At a Batavia Presbyterian Church meeting on January 22 Mrs. Hilda Mandeville was named county general chairman for the Heart Sunday Campaign set for February 25. She is a legal secretary and active in local civic groups, with a future slate to be announced. The session featured remarks by Ohio State Heart Association leaders and showed campaign materials including a film with Eisenhower remarks. The next meeting is February 20 at 8 p.m. to finalize details and recruit solicitors.

Batavia Car Crash Sends Man To Hospital

Wilburn L. Napier 43 of Route 1 Sardinia was rushed to Brown County Hospital after his car left Route 74 east of Batavia and rolled down a 30 foot embankment.

Commissioners To Check Hospitals Relief Debt Claim

County commissioners seek to resolve a dispute over relief debt from Cincinnati hospitals. Hospitals claim 110000 owed for welfare cases while Welfare Director Wayne Oney cites 53000 in approved bills. Anstaett said the panel will meet with hospitals to determine total liability and relief fund allocations.

Moscow Plans March 23 Vote on School Area Transfer

Moscow residents will vote March 23 in a special election on transferring the Moscow school district to the New Richmond exempted village district. The move follows a petition from residents after a prior rejection of merging with Felicity Franklin. About 70 Moscow students now attend Felicity High School, and transfer would cut Felicity High School enrollment to about 190, below the 240 minimum for a state charter.

Clermont Loses Bid for IRS Center in Covington

President Kennedy announced Covington Kentucky will host a $2 million IRS data processing center chosen from 30 sites including Clermont County. The center will hire 1500 to 1800 workers with a $6 million payroll and begin processing returns from five states by 1964 amid charges of political motivation and regional bias.

West Clermont Board Urges 8 Mill Levy To Prevent School Closings

West Clermont board explains state aid delays and tax collection gaps threaten February payrolls. With $100,000 debt carried from 1961 and a proposed 8 mill levy, officials warn doing nothing risks early school closings and strained operating funds. The levy would extend five years to bolster borrowing capacity.

Dr. Simmons Named President of County Education Board

Dr. Charles M. Simmons of Bethel has taken office as president of the county board of education. Stanley Cann and Harry A. Kahle were elected vice president and member respectively. The board adopted a $102 615.28 annual appropriations resolution with $45 775 from state foundations and special education funds. Kahle was absent to attend family matters in Florida, prompting procedural questions about oath timing.

Countian Named To Education Finance Study Committee

Burdett Mathis of New Richmond is named to a new regional Education Finance Study Committee announced by the Southwest Region of the Ohio School Boards Association. The committee will meet first on February 3 during the association’s regional meeting at Miami University.

Five County Boys Nominated for Service Academies

Five Clermont County youths receive nominations from Rep. William H. Harsha Jr for the service academies. Three are principal nominees from the 30 district candidates: Drew Armstrong Milford West Point Jan R Jansen Felicity West Point Stephen D Alley Goshen Naval Academy Steve D Donohue Glen Este Joseph F Karlage Amelia compete with 11 rivals for Air Force Academy post.

Five Guardsmen Enrolled in Ohio NCO Academy

Five guardsmen and five enlisted men of Company B 1st Battalion 147th Infantry stationed at Batavia join 72 junior non commissioned officers in Ohio’s first NCO Academy. The academy formed and run by the First Battle Group 147th Infantry ONG to upgrade combat leadership and readiness.

New Richmond District Plans 2.5 Million School Bond

New Richmond voters will decide a 2.5 million bond at the May primary to expand Pierce and Monroe Elementary Schools and build a new senior high on the current grade school site. The plan allocates 1.7 million for the high school and 400 thousand for elementary expansions, with the balance to modernization.

Kahle To Take Oath Of Office In Clermont County

Bulletin says Harry A Kahle detained in St Petersburg Florida due to his mother in law illness. Prosecutor Ralph A Hill advises him to take the oath of office there and return papers by January 30 to qualify as a member of the Clermont County board of education.
